Description:
With
the emphasis on continuous assessment, teacher-led tasks and tests have
to work hand in hand. Teachers have to put together evidence to measure
a child's full breadth of knowledge. Five Maths Level 2, e-Assessments,
with questions ranging from L1-L3, forms the basis of this formative
tool. Each assessment consists of two parts, oral questions and on-screen
questions. The software removes the administrative burden from assessments.
Saves you setting questions, photocopying, marking, scoring and identifying
levels of attainments.
Features:
The software is presented as five assessments, each of which is divided
into two Parts.
Part
1 has five oral questions and Part 2 has on-screen assessment questions.
The
oral questions uses the tread-mill concept to time the child. The child
has an option to hear the question once or twice.
-All
assessments start with a practice question and informs the teacher quickly
of the strengths and weaknesses in the curriculum topics.
-Provides feedback on the areas of difficulties through a detailed gap
analysis report
-Provides
levels of attainments- both individual and class, strand analysis report,
number of questions attempted/not attempted
-View
button allows the teacher to address questions that the class or an
individual has struggled with.
-Highly
compatible with an interactive whiteboards or with tablet PC's.
